Last weekend, 14 aspiring BBQ pit masters attended a 7 hour BBQ Competition Masterclass at our Moorebank NSW showroom.
At our BBQ Competition Masterclasses, we bring 2 teams together that actively compete on the Australian BBQ Competition circuit to participate in an actual competition judged by the attendees. Attendees are involved in the trimming of the meat and help the teams with their hand-ins, but they are also the official judges of the day
Both teams, Flaming Coals BBQ and Stoke n Smoke BBQ showed attendees how to prepare brisket, pork, chicken, ribs and burgers and presented them for judging. Attendees judged each hand-in box based on appearance and taste with taste being double weighted on the scoring chart
The class kicked off at 10:30 am with some travelling from as far as Forbes and Brisbane at attend. There was a mix of brand new customers we hadn't met before, customers who'd recently purchased their Flaming Coals Offset Smoker as well as customers who had been with us for years. The day was action-packed full of demonstrations and attendees getting some real-life experience in meat preparation, but there was also ample opportunity to get someone on one advice from the pit masters and get specific questions answered.
It's always great talking to customers and hearing where they're up to in their barbecuing journey. some people are already cooking on offset smokers, others on bullet smokers such as ProQ and one customer was thinking about opening up a low and low restaurant specialising in brisket and beef ribs. So who won the competition?
Flaming Coals BBQ started strong by taking out the Brisket and Pork. It was a dead tie for chicken and that seemed to be the turning point with Stoke n Smoke BBQ taking out the pork ribs and burger categories. Stoke n Smoke BBQ redeemed themselves from the last time these 2 teams met earlier this year and took out the title of Grand Champion.
